Business Ponders Proposals for Combines Law Reforms
Abstract
Consumer and Corporate Affairs Minister Andre Ouellet sent to some business and other groups at the end of April a paper outlining and explaining his proposals for revisions to the Combines Investigation Act. He invited comments for June and was expected to meet with various groups. The text of the substantive parts of his proposals are appended hereto.
